4357	OMEdit allows class names with spaces	Dietmar Winkler	Adeel Asghar	"During a workshop beginners forgot the rule of ""no spaces"" allowed when nameing instances that were dropped in a diagram.
OMEdit accepts the illegal class names silently and only when simulating you get unexpected results (but still no indication as to why). 

When we found a class with an illegal name, renaming will fail because '''NOW''' OMedit (or rather the rename function) chokes on the illegal name. Only workaround then is deleting the instance and adding it anew. 

It really should be the case that OMEdit has a sanity checker on all names entered before accepting it."	defect	closed	high	1.12.0	OMEdit	v1.12.0	fixed
